Output efc02700a7c880e04d9680a4dbd5d57083ecdb952414ebafb7dfe572b5928759:8

value
418003
script pubkey
OP_0 OP_PUSHBYTES_20 58dea86dd104ee2dd5306c6ed8cafbd2f99d015d
address
bc1qtr02smw3qnhzm4fsd3hd3jhm6tue6q2aefq0t6
transaction
efc02700a7c880e04d9680a4dbd5d57083ecdb952414ebafb7dfe572b5928759
confirmations
15641
spent
true